Career Team is looking for a high energy, service driven individual to be a Career Advisor and serve our Adult and Dislocated Workers in Pierce County by helping them connect to employment and training opportunities. This role will have a primary focus on providing career counseling, intensive and case management and follow-up services to job seekers in order to help them obtain livable wage employment. The ideal candidate will be able to work well autonomously and be able to maintain and strengthen partnerships with existing partners. Work will be performed under the WIOA (Workforce Innovation Opportunity Act) Program underneath the Pierce County WorkSource Umbrella. Work will be performed under the supervision of the Team Lead. If you have the heart to serve this community and the drive to do so, we want to meet you. Experience is not mandatory, however character is. Highly encouraged to research WorkSource and the WIOA services.

Responsibilities

  • Provide services to registered customers within the One-Stop system
  • Become a subject matter expert on labor market and career trends
  • Complete intake and eligibility determination for the workforce program.
  • Assess jobseekers’ employment and training needs and abilities through interviewing, testing and other methods
  • Enter data into and otherwise use and process clients through any participant information system as required, and any other database as required by the One-Stop system
  • Guide jobseekers through the preparation of individual employment plans (IEP) based on their specific occupational goals
  • Counsel clients on available job opportunities, training programs and other services
  • Complete Individual Training Account (ITA) vouchers and other documents required for clients entering training
  • Refer individuals to appropriate services, training programs or job opportunities and follow-up on those activities
  • Conduct orientation sessions, workshops, job clubs and other group presentations for clients
  • Follow all policies, procedures and regulations related to eligibility documentation; ensure that case files have originals and/or copies of eligibility documentation
  • Maintain accurate individual case files for each registered customer assuring that each file contains all required eligibility documents and meets compliance requirements
  • Cultivate and strengthen partnerships with educational institutions, businesses, and community organization host sites
  • Develop and implement innovative strategies to increase work experience participation andengagement among career advisors
  • Coordinate activities with marketing for outreach and customer engagement strategies
  • Meet and/or exceed program benchmarks
  • Participate in all staff-related events as required including but not limited to: training, staff meetings and individual supervision
  • Complete all required reports
